Sweet & Tangy Russian Apricot Chicken Table for Two

Instructions Preheat oven to 350 degrees F. Trim chicken of any fat. Rinse and pat dry and place in a 9x13 pan. Mix dressing, soup mix and jam together in a bowl. Pour over chicken. Bake, uncovered, in preheated oven for 45 minutes to 1 hour. Serve over rice.

What Is Russian Dressing? Russian dressing is a condiment made from mayonnaise and ketchup-style chili sauce or ketchup and, depending on the recipe, a variety of other ingredients, like Worcestershire sauce, horseradish, and paprika. Traditionally, Russian Chicken is made with a red Russian Dressing, like this Wish-Bone brand. I find that any red Catalina style dressing works too if you have a hard time finding the Russian dressing. The Russian dressing has a deeper red color, while the Catalina style dressing produce a more orange color.
